4 injured including two women in cocktail explosion in Sreepur

Four people, including two women, were injured in an attack by opponents over a land dispute in Gazipur's Sreepur. Meanwhile, the attackers detonated hand grenades and created panic in the area by practicing indigenous weapons. Both parties have filed a case in Gazipur court regarding the disputed land. The incident took place in Nagarhaola (Tarmujpara) village of Gazipur Union of Sripur Upazila on Thursday (September 19) morning.

The injured are Sahera Khatun (55), Khadija Begum (40), Sohrab (50) and Khairul Islam (35). Among them, Sahera Khatun, who was seriously injured, has been kept under treatment at Sripur Upazila Health Complex. Others received first aid from this hospital.
Locals said that Azgar Ali, the son of deceased Najum Uddin of Dhanua village, has been having a land dispute for a long time with Abdul Matin of the neighboring Nagarhaola (Tarmuzpara) village. Construction of boundary wall around the Abdul Matin land occupied by land usufructuary is in progress. Adversary Azgar Ali obstructed the construction of the boundary wall. Meanwhile, 20/25 associates led by Abdul Mateen's son Sohag attacked Azgar Ali's people with indigenous weapons. Four people including two women were injured in their attack. On receiving the information, Sreepur police reached the spot and brought the situation under control.

The victim Azgar Ali said, "I am the owner of that land through my ancestors." But Abdul Mateen has taken possession of my land by force through illegal influence. When he wanted to take possession of the land from Abdul Mateen, his tenants prevented him. I want justice for this incident.
Accused Abdul Matin said that the case against the land is ongoing in Gazipur court. Before the case was settled, Azgar Ali occupied the land illegally with tenants.
Officer-in-Charge (OC) of Sreepur police station Zainal Abedin Mandal said that the police reached the spot and brought the situation under control after receiving information about the tension between the two sides due to the land dispute. In this incident, both parties accused each other and filed a written complaint at Sreepur police station. The real owner of the land can be confirmed after the police investigate the incident. He said there was no cocktail explosion.
